SELCO Community Credit Union has reimagined and expanded its approach to community involvement with the launch of SELCO Steps Up. SELCO’s new program aims to create positive, innovative, and lasting change through community giving, volunteerism, financial education, and student and educator support. SELCO Steps Up not only significantly expands support for many of the credit union’s existing philanthropic efforts, but it also includes new programs and partnerships with a wide range of community organizations. Some new programs include funding for three regional classroom makeovers annually, a SELCO team member-directed giving initiative worth as much as $50,000 annually, and an expanded sponsorship and donation effort that includes crisis aid. The Springfield-based credit union hopes SELCO Steps Up will serve as a model for how other businesses can implement a more focused and purpose-driven giving strategy in their communities. “Through SELCO Steps Up, we are looking for ways to identify the changing needs of the communities we serve, and find new and innovative methods that will leave a lasting impact,” said Olivia Sorensen, Senior Community Development Specialist for SELCO. “SELCO has nearly a century of history when it comes to helping our communities. With that experience, we know that it is not enough to simply write a check. Our goal is to uplift and empower while addressing key societal challenges with a focus on issues that we can do the most good, namely financial education, removing barriers to education, and supporting students and educators.” SELCO Steps Up includes both new and existing—albeit expanded—programs. SELCO Steps Up officially launches on Tuesday, Feb. 20. To kick off the program, SELCO team members will nominate local nonprofits, and credit union members will then be invited to vote in person on how more than $10,000 is allocated across the regions SELCO serves. In addition, SELCO will decorate each branch and offer free local treats to celebrate the launch. And SELCO team members will wear Steps Up t-shirts and “I Step Up For” personalized buttons that share the causes they're passionate about. “This is just the beginning for SELCO Steps Up, and we envision a long-term program that will continually evolve in what we view as an all-out effort to make a significant impact for years to come,” said Sorensen. “Our goal is to elevate those in need through contributions of our time, meaningful programs, and resources, and in doing so make positive and long-lasting change. That work will never truly be done.”
